Nanotechnology in Food Packing System: Smart Packing

Smart packages bring out that the quality of the product decrease or the product is spoiled. Researches have studied to change the properties of package materials for many years.
One of the studies is applied in milk package. When the molecular composition of the milk change, they react with nano-particles in package and the color of the package chance. So the spoilage easily indicated by consumers and manufacturers by this way.

Researches are also trying new materials that change the packages properties other than environmental factors such as heat and humidity. For example, when the molecular structure of the package is compressed, its durability increase and so the heat transfer can be blocked. When we remain ice cream under sun, due to compressed packing material, the heat transfer is blocked and ice cream does not melt.
Also researches are trying to produce smart packages that can tell the consumers how much milk or meat is fresh. When the oxidation occurs in the package, nano-particles indicates the color change and consumer understand if the product is fresh or not.
The systems that will indicate if the package was opened or got damage by means of smart ink. Apart from these, there smart packages that indicates if the food product is sterilized or contaminated by color change. Also, there are smart systems that control gas exhaust from fruits and their freshness. CO2 exhaust from the products like cheese changes the color of the package and easily indicates if the product is spoiled.
